Transaction 0573f2881cdc39f4e489c7726a14f872076b9c70446e87260b766499f31ae46a

734 Input
1 Outputs
  • 0573f2881cdc39f4e489c7726a14f872076b9c70446e87260b766499f31ae46a:0
  • value  3999329773
    address  bc1qhzsyf8n3xnnvac86ja0tpju8jlggj7yq02xduj